What are the Best Fruits and Vegetables for Liver Detox?

Many fruits and vegetables boast properties that support liver health. Let's highlight some key players:

  • Beets: Rich in betalains, these vibrant roots help protect liver cells from damage.
  • Carrots: Packed with beta-carotene, they contribute to liver enzyme production.
  • Citrus Fruits (Lemons, Grapefruit, Oranges): These fruits are chock-full of Vitamin C, a powerful antioxidant supporting liver function.
  • Ginger: This pungent root boasts anti-inflammatory properties, helping to reduce liver inflammation.
  • Turmeric: Another anti-inflammatory powerhouse, turmeric contains curcumin, known for its liver-protective effects.
  • Kale: This leafy green is a nutritional champion, offering a wealth of vitamins and minerals beneficial for overall health, including liver function.
  • Spinach: Similar to kale, spinach offers a variety of nutrients that aid liver detoxification.
  • Apples: Apples contain pectin, a soluble fiber that helps remove toxins from the body.

What are Some Simple Liver Detox Juice Recipes?

Let's delve into some easy-to-make, delicious juice recipes that incorporate these liver-loving ingredients:

The "Liver Love" Juice:

  • 1 medium beet
  • 1/2 cup carrots
  • 1/2 lemon (juiced)
  • 1 inch ginger
  • 1 cup water (adjust for desired consistency)

Instructions: Simply combine all ingredients in a juicer and enjoy! This juice is rich in antioxidants and provides a boost of nutrients.

The "Green Powerhouse" Juice:

  • 1 cup kale
  • 1/2 cup spinach
  • 1/2 apple
  • 1/2 cup water (adjust for desired consistency)

Instructions: Add all ingredients to your juicer and blend until smooth. The green power juice is a fantastic source of vitamins and minerals.

The "Citrus Burst" Juice:

  • 1/2 grapefruit
  • 1/2 orange
  • 1/4 cup chopped cucumber
  • 1/2 inch ginger
  • 1/2 cup water

Instructions: Blend all ingredients in a juicer to create this refreshing and vitamin C-rich juice.

Are There Any Side Effects to Liver Detox Juices?

While generally safe, some people may experience mild side effects like diarrhea or an upset stomach, particularly if they consume large quantities. Start slowly and pay attention to how your body feels. If you experience any significant discomfort, reduce your intake or discontinue use and consult your doctor.

What other Lifestyle Changes Can Support Liver Health?

Beyond incorporating liver-supporting juices, several lifestyle changes can benefit your liver's health:

  • Maintain a healthy weight: Obesity increases the risk of fatty liver disease.
  • Eat a balanced diet: Focus on whole, unprocessed foods.
  • Limit alcohol consumption: Excessive alcohol consumption is a leading cause of liver damage.
  • Get regular exercise: Physical activity supports overall health and liver function.
  • Stay hydrated: Drink plenty of water throughout the day.
